The song (Hold Me), performed by Öykü Gürman and Resul Dindar , is an evocative anthem of resilience and deep, "Black Sea style" love. Written by Osman Sınav , it became a defining theme for the Turkish drama Sen Anlat Karadeniz , mirroring the impossible love between the characters Nefes and Tahir .
